14-member squad announced for ICC U-19 Eastern Region



KATHMANDU: A 14-member squad led by skipper Rohit Kumar Poudel has been announced on Tuesday for the ICC U-19 Eastern Region Cricket 2019 to be held in Malaysia.

Nepal has been pooled in Group ‘A’ along with Singapore, Myanmar and China. Hong Kong, Thailand, Bhutan and host Malaysia have been placed in Group ‘B’. Nepal will face Myanmar in its first match on July 2, Singapore on July 5 and play against China on July 6.

Nepali team:

Rohit Kumar Poudel (Captain), Reet Gautam, Pawan Sharaff, Bhim Sharki, Kushal Malla, Rashid Khan, Kama Singh Airee, Sagar Dhakal, Hari Bahadur Chhauhan, Pratis GC, Khadka Bohara, Tilak Bhandari, Bishal Bikram KC and Lokesh Bam.
